We are seeking a seasoned Nursing Home Administrator to lead Elderwood Village at St. Gregory Court - a high-occupancy, larger-scale Assisted Living Residence in Williamsville, NY with a specialized focus on memory care. This role requires a leader with proven experience in the senior care industry who can step in confidently, manage complexity, and drive excellence from day one. Anyone who has prior RN (Registered Nurse) Director of Nursing experience in this setting is strongly encouraged to apply!
Provide hands-on leadership of staffing, operations, and daily management of a high-volume memory care residence
Ensure strict compliance with DOH regulations while upholding Elderwood’s high standards of care
Inspire, coach, and develop a large interdisciplinary team to deliver outstanding service
Balance fiscal responsibility with resident-centered care, ensuring census stability and operational strength
Strengthen retention, engagement, and performance through visible, values-based leadership
Partner with families and staff to maintain trust, transparency, and quality outcomes
Proven leadership experience in Skilled Nursing or Assisted Living (minimum 2+ years required; more strongly preferred)
Direct experience in memory care management strongly valued
Bachelor’s degree (required); Master’s degree preferred
A track record of operational excellence: balancing regulatory compliance, clinical quality, and financial stewardship
Strong, resilient leadership style: visible, hands-on, and respected by staff at every level
Excellent communication and relationship-building skills with residents, families, and staff
